One of the symbols of the late, Brezhnev communism was undoubtedly the VAZ 2101 car, including its later versions. For the Soviet market it was called Zhiguli - after the name of the mountain range that rose near the production plant -, for foreign markets it was Lada. The first Zhiguli units were completed by the factory in April 1970, according to some sources right on Lenin’s birthday, the 22nd. […]
